Blogs

Using Percussion's blog capabilities, you can easily create a blog with the ability to have multiple content contributors. Percussion's blog capability is comprised of pre-configured content types and auto-lists.  The advantage of managing your blog in your CMS (versus a dedicated blogging tool) is that you can have a more consistent design experience, out-of-the-box workflow capabilities, a reusable content library, and single editing experience for content contributors. Setting a blog up can be done rapidly and consists of the following steps:

  • Design Blog Templates
  • Set up Blog Definition
  • Create Blog Posts

Design Blog Templates

To create a Blog in Percussion, you need to create two different templates -- a Blog Post template and a Blog List template.  A Blog List displays a summary of blog posts sorted in reverse chronological order.  A Blog Post is a single blog entry.

Before you begin designing your blog templates, you will need to make certain decisions in order to coordinate settings across the two templates:

1. Will you have user comments on your blogs?  If so, will you use Percussion's blog service or a third party such as Disqus? 

2. Will you use tags and/or categories to organize blog topics?  If you intend to use categories, you must configure them them first. See Managing Tags and Categories for more information on using this feature.

Create Blog Templates

Create your blog templates as described in the topic Defining Template Content. A Blog Post template must have a Blog Post widget.  If you intend to use Percussion's comment moderation feature, you will also need to add a Comment widget to the Blog Post template as well.  A Blog List template must have a Blog List widget.

Blog widgets allows you to enable or disable the display of several fields. To configure the content displayed:

  1. Open the template
  2. On the Layout tab, click the Configure button on the Blog post or Blog list widget
  3. Expand the Properties section and make edits as desired. 

There are a couple of fields of note:

  • If you are not using Percussion's comment moderation feature, then disable the comments field even if you are using a third party such as Disqus. 
  • If you do not intend to configure Categories, disable that field. 
  • Make sure that your configuration between your Blog List and Blog Post is synchronized and uses consistent terminology

Blog Lists provide RSS capabilities. For more detail on Percussion's RSS feed feature, see Creating and Using RSS Feeds

Create Blog Definition

Creating a blog is done through a wizard on the Percussion Dashboard.  The blog will be inserted into your navigation hierarchy. Once the blog is created you can manage the location of the blog in the same way you manage your site navigation.  

  1. Add the Blog gadget to your Dashboard, drag it onto your Dashboard.
  2. On the Blog gadget, click the create new blog button.
  3. Select where the blog will be located in the site navigation hierarchy
  4. In Blog link text, enter the text that you want to appear in links to the blog in the site navigation.
  5. Modify the Blog Name as desired. This field controls how the blog directory will appear in the URL.
  6. On the second page of the New Blog wizard, select the templates you created for the Blog Post and Blog List.
  7. Click Finish.

Create Blog Posts

Now that your blog has been designed and created, you can begin to create blog posts. There are two main ways to create blog posts -- through the Blog gadget on the Dashboard and through the Home page. 

Creating Blog Posts through the Gadget

  1. Access the Blog gadget on the Dashboard. The blog name now appears in the Blogs gadget. 
  2. Click the down arrow next to the blog name and choose View Posts.
  3. Click the Create New Post button.
  4. Enter the Post Title and Post Name. The post name is the URL of the page. 
  5. Click Save.

This opens an empty blog post page. Once you have created and saved your blog post, you can preview the Blog List page to see how it is dynamically updated as new posts are created. 

Creating Blog Posts through the Home page

  1. On the Contributor Home, click the Add New button.
  2. Enter the Blog Post Title and Blog Post File Name. 
  3. Click Next. 

This opens an empty blog post page. Once you have created and saved your blog post, you can preview the Blog List page to see how it is dynamically updated as new posts are created. 

Additional Blog Considerations

In the Percussion CMS, a Blog is simply a type of Page. If you want to create a Blog without having it in your central navigation or if you wish to organize blog posts into specific sub-directories, you can do this by creating your Blog List page using a page auto-list. (See Creating a Page Auto-List).  Blog Posts can then be created by creating pages using templates that have a Blog Post widget.  In this case you would not use the Blog Gadget on the Dashboard to create blog posts, nor would you see the "Blog Post" option in the Home page Add Wizard.  Instead, you would simply add pages using the appropriate template.